️ A Life Cut Short, A Legacy That Won’t Die
Tupac was just 25 years old when he was gunned down in Las Vegas on September 13, 1996 — yet he left behind a body of work that most artists couldn’t match in a lifetime. His posthumous albums, interviews, and writings only deepened his legacy, while theories and mysteries about his death kept his story alive in pop culture and conspiracy folklore.
But beyond all the noise, what remains undeniable is the impact.
Poet, Prophet, Icon
Born in East Harlem, raised in the turbulence of systemic injustice, Tupac was molded by struggle — and transformed it into art. His mother, Afeni Shakur, a Black Panther and activist, instilled in him the radical need to speak truth, and he never stopped.
Whether through his activism, his acting in films like Juice and Poetic Justice, or his writing — Tupac showed us the many dimensions of being Black, gifted, and unapologetic.
